Understanding and Replacing Thresholds: A Comprehensive Guide The term "replace threshold" often appears in the context of data analysis and machine learning\, where it refers to a crucial value used to determine whether a data point should be considered an outlier or an anomaly. Understanding and effectively replacing thresholds plays a vital role in improving data quality\, enhancing model performance\, and gaining valuable insights from data. This article delves into the concept of thresholds\, explores its importance in various contexts\, and provides actionable insights on replacing thresholds for improved data analysis and machine learning. What is a Threshold? A threshold is a predetermined value that acts as a boundary. Any data point exceeding or falling below this threshold is considered significant and requires attention. It's like a line in the sand – anything crossing that line warrants a closer look. Why Replace Thresholds? While thresholds serve as valuable tools in identifying anomalies\, they are not static and can become outdated over time. Here are some key reasons why replacing thresholds is essential: Data Drift: As data evolves\, the distribution of values can change\, rendering existing thresholds inaccurate. Changing Business Requirements: Thresholds are often set based on business needs. As requirements evolve\, thresholds may need adjustments to reflect new priorities. Performance Optimization: Inaccurate thresholds can lead to misclassifications and affect model performance. Replacing outdated thresholds can enhance predictive accuracy. How to Replace Thresholds Replacing thresholds involves a multi-step process that requires careful consideration and analysis. Here’s a breakdown of the process: 1. Identify the Threshold: Analyze Data: Review the dataset and understand the distribution of values. Look for significant peaks\, outliers\, and areas where the data deviates from the norm. Review Existing Thresholds: Examine existing thresholds and understand their rationale. Consider the original objectives behind setting those thresholds. Assess Performance: Evaluate the impact of the existing thresholds on data analysis and model performance. 2. Determine the New Threshold: Statistical Methods: Employ statistical techniques like standard deviation\, interquartile range (IQR)\, or z-scores to identify potential outliers. Domain Expertise: Involve subject matter experts to gain insights into relevant business factors and identify appropriate thresholds. Experimentation: Conduct A/B testing or simulations to evaluate the effectiveness of different threshold values. 3. Validate the New Threshold: Compare Results: Analyze the impact of the new threshold on data analysis and model performance. Compare it with the performance achieved with the previous threshold. Monitor Data: Track the data distribution over time and observe any significant changes that may require further threshold adjustments. Practical Examples of Threshold Replacement Let’s explore how threshold replacement is applied in different domains: a) Fraud Detection: Existing Threshold: A transaction exceeding a specific amount is flagged as potentially fraudulent. Data Drift: As fraudulent activities evolve\, the transaction amount associated with fraud may change. New Threshold: Analyze data to identify new patterns and adjust the threshold to reflect emerging fraud trends. b) Anomaly Detection in Manufacturing: Existing Threshold: A machine operating beyond a specific temperature range is considered an anomaly. Changing Requirements: New machine models may have different temperature tolerances. New Threshold: Redefine the threshold based on the specific temperature range for the new machine models. c) Machine Learning Model Training: Existing Threshold: A model uses a specific threshold to classify data points as positive or negative. Performance Optimization: The existing threshold may lead to incorrect classifications. New Threshold: Experiment with different threshold values during model training to improve accuracy and minimize errors. FAQ - Frequently Asked Questions Q: How often should thresholds be replaced? A: The frequency of threshold replacement depends on the dynamic nature of the data and the specific business context. Regularly reviewing and updating thresholds is crucial\, especially for rapidly evolving datasets. Q: What are the potential risks of not replacing outdated thresholds? A: Outdated thresholds can lead to: Missed Anomalies: Important anomalies may go unnoticed\, hindering effective decision-making. False Positives: Data points within the normal range may be falsely identified as outliers\, leading to unnecessary interventions. Reduced Model Accuracy: Misclassifications due to inaccurate thresholds can significantly reduce model performance. Q: What are the best tools for threshold replacement? A: Several tools can assist in threshold replacement. Some popular options include: Statistical software packages: R\, Python\, SAS Machine learning libraries: Scikit-learn\, TensorFlow\, PyTorch Data visualization tools: Tableau\, Power BI Conclusion Thresholds are essential tools in data analysis and machine learning. However\, they are not static and require periodic reevaluation and adjustments to ensure accuracy and effectiveness. By understanding the reasons for replacing thresholds and implementing a systematic approach\, organizations can improve data quality\, enhance model performance\, and gain valuable insights from their data. Remember\, data is constantly evolving\, and it’s crucial to stay ahead of the curve by dynamically adjusting thresholds to reflect the changing landscape of information.
Understanding and Replacing Thresholds: A Comprehensive Guide
G7HBCZAT37
- N +The copyright of this article belongs toreplica relojAll, if you forward it, please indicate it!